Software Development Expert
We are seeking a highly skilled Software Development Expert to join our team. The ideal candidate will design and develop sophisticated interfaces that empower developers to interact with AI and blockchain infrastructure.
This role is focused on creating innovative user experiences through the development of transaction monitoring interfaces, dashboard interfaces for node deployment and management, web applications for provisioning and managing customized node infrastructure, and responsive dashboards for real-time monitoring of distributed compute resources and container management.
* This involves designing and implementing DeFi-style interfaces for protocol interactions, similar to DEX and vault management experiences.
The successful candidate will have a strong foundation in HTML/CSS, TypeScript, and React, as well as significant experience productionizing user interfaces for decentralized applications that directly interact with EVM-based blockchains. They will also be proficient in Web3 wallet integration libraries and blockchain interaction patterns, and have full-stack expertise with the ability to diagnose and resolve issues across the frontend and backend, including familiarity with API design and server-side architectures.
* Familiarity with Linux and command-line environments is also required for this role.
Key responsibilities include:
* Collaborating closely with product, design, and backend teams to deliver seamless user experiences.
Requirements:
* A strong understanding of software development principles and practices.
* Experience with agile development methodologies and version control systems.
* Excellent problem-solving skills and attention to detail.
* Strong communication and collaboration skills.